Hope you are doing well. COMED-K is an online entrance test that is available for all the candidates irrespective of the states they belong. If you are willing to take admissions in Karnataka then there is only chance that you need to clear COMED-K examination. Regarding the fees, last year that is in 2018,bit was around Rs. 1,80,000. We cannot predict the fees for 2019. It may increase or remain the same. You can apply for COMED-K exams by clicking on the link below.
